What is Short-Term Rehab in Canon City, Colorado

A short term drug and alcohol rehab facility is is designed for short term substance users or abuser's that desire to quit abusing drugs or alcohol but are having some difficulty doing so. When you use alcohol or drugs that are habit forming even for a brief duration of time you can become addicted. Drug and alcohol dependence manifests itself when you make the decision to stop using the substance but you are unable to due to psychological and/or physical withdrawal symptoms. If you use an addictive drug such as meth cocaine, heroin, lortab, soma, amytal or any other addictive drugs for even a brief amount of time you could have a hard time stopping on your own without help. If this is the situation you find yourself in, a short term drug and alcohol rehabilitation facility in Canon City can help you.

When you quit addictive substances cold turkey you may experience what are known as withdrawal symptoms. Withdrawal symptoms can bring about both physical and psychological discomforts such as weakness, shakiness, craving, clammy skin, feeling cold, sweating, agitation, crying, irritability, excitability, restlessness, delirium, depression, hallucinations, severe anxiety, paranoia and more. Withdrawal symptoms can bring about compulsions to keep using the drug to ease the symptoms despite your intent to quit using the drug. If this sounds like you or your loved one's situation, then you could receive effective help from a short term drug and alcohol rehab facility.

The very first phase of a short term treatment program for addiction is detoxification. Medical detoxification is a process that works to manage withdrawal symptoms with medications made to safely and comfortably ease you off the drug. After detoxification is finished, you will be given psychological help and counseling in order maintain your recovery so that you may live a substance free life. A short term substance abuse program in Canon City, CO is usually only 28 to 30 days in length although the recovery results can change your life forever.
